How Office Building Water Extraction Actually Works

Our team’s process for Office Building Water Extraction is designed to be efficient, effective, and stress-free for you. We understand that every minute counts with water damage, and we’re committed to getting the job done right the first time. Our process involves:

Initial Assessment

Our technicians will ar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call and conduct a thorough assessment of the damage. They’ll identify the source of the water, assess the extent of the damage, and develop a customized plan to get your property back to normal. You can expect a detailed report and a clear explanation of the next steps, including the equipment and techniques we’ll use to extract the water.

Water Extraction

Our team will use specialized equipment, such as truck-mounted extractors and submersible pumps, to remove the standing water from your property. We’ll work ef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ent secondary damage. You can expect our technicians to wear personal protective equipment (PPE) and take all necessary safety precautions to ensure a safe working environment.

Drying and Dehumidification

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This process involves using desiccants, dehumidifiers, and fans to remove any remaining moisture and prevent further damage. You can expect our technicians to monitor the drying process and make adjustments as needed to ensure a thorough dryout.

Restoration

Our team will work with you to restore your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and ceiling tiles. We’ll also work with you to address any necessary repairs or replacements, such as plumbing or electrical systems. You can expect our technicians to be transparent about the restoration process and keep you informed every step of the way.

Final Inspection and Cleanup

Once the restoration is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also clean up any remaining debris and materials, leaving your property looking like new. You can expect our technicians to be thorough and meticulous in their work, ensuring that your property is restored to its original condition.

Office Building Water Extraction Cost in New Bedford, MA

The cost of Office Building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in New Bedford, MA. These are estimated price ranges, and actual costs may vary. Here’s a breakdown of the typical costs involved: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and complexity of the job.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and complexity of the job.
Rest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and complexity of the job.
Final Inspection and Cleanup $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and complexity of the job.
Disinfection and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and complexity of the job.
Repair or Replacement of Damaged Materials $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ed, and complexity of the job.
